John Ronald Reuel Tolkien was born 3 January 1892, this English writer, poet, philologist, and academic, is best known as the author of the classic high fantasy works The Hobbit, The Lord of the Rings, and The Silmarillion. The films of these books you might know were filmed in New Zealand :)
